V2 Hockey wins MAPHL A Championship
Congratulations to Gonzaga V2 Hockey for winning the MAPHL A Championship!
The Eagles defeated Archbishop Spalding 3-2 in overtime at the Gardens Ice House in Laurel on Friday, March 4th. The game-winning goal was scored by Danny Rogers ‘24 assisted by Luke Sullivan ‘23. Other goals were scored by Landon Hugo ‘25 assisted by Brighton Rabin ‘25 and Colin Klym ‘24, unassisted. Gonzaga was relentless in their attack and took close to fifty shots on net. Led by Head Coach Bryan King, The Eagles finished 13-1 and on the season.
“This was a rematch from a 1-5 loss we took early in the season at Piney Orchard Ice Arena. We knew that we would have to battle against this Spalding team so we came prepared better than ever before,” said King.
“Most notable was the grit and determination our team had when it came down to who would be the person to score the winning goal. I mentioned to the boys that this third period would separate good from great and what it meant to be great. Truly, the rest was history. We battled back trailing 0-1 in the third and went goal for goal until about 3:58 in overtime, when we scored the winning goal!”
